The Europe trips and France trips costs are increasing every year. However, it is still possible for people that want to take European trips and trips to France to get discounts.
If you are looking to save money, you should stay in cities that offer cheaper accommodation. There are a number of cities in Europe, especially in the southwest region that are quite affordable. Hotels and Inns that are located in the rural area are cheaper compare to the city.

Another option is to go camping in France. There are several large campsites in France. At the campsites, there are houses which you can rent. You can also bring your own tents and camp on the holiday park. Most of the holiday parks have places where you can park your recreational vans. The quality of the campgrounds is rated based on stars. Four stars campground offer a better accommodations compare to 3 star hotels in France.

Travelers that are planning for France trips should perform research on the internet. There are many campground search engines that allow you to compare the prices of the campground in France. The search engine helps you to save time and money. Besides, you should research the features of each campground. Each campground offers different accommodations such as barbecues, electricity, swimming pool, spa and etc. By performing research, you will be able to find one that meets your need.

Travel agencies often offer Europe travel packages at a cheap price. Participating in a travel groups will cost less expensive because the expenses are spread across different people.
It is important that you determine an amount of money that you want to spend for the trip so that you will not spend above your limit. Going for a vacation in Europe can be very costly if you don’t plan ahead of time.
